Henryk Ehrlich

Henryk Ehrlich (Yiddish: הענריק ערליך, romanized: Henrik Erlikh, sometimes spelled Henryk Erlich; 1882 – 15 May 1942) was an activist of the General Jewish Labour Bund in Poland, a member of the Petrograd Soviet, and a member of the executive committee of the Second International. == Social-democratic politics == Ehrlich became an activist in the social-democratic movement in 1904.
